<p>The list that MarkAlex provided is a good one - but “special occasion” restaurants in Wallingford are a bit wanting. Haven’t yet been to J. Christian’s, but I’ve heard that Choate faculty sometimes frequent Michael’s Trattoria if they want something a bit nicer. If the students go out, Archie Moore’s is a favorite – traditional pub food, but decent. Decent Japanese resaurants can be found about 10 minutes away. You may want to look to New Haven as well for something special – it’s only about 15 minutes down the road.</p>
